    Generate Power From the Night Sky with a Radiative Engine

    What in the event you may draw vitality from the evening sky with out effort? That is the query that researchers on the College of California, Davis are attempting to reply with a brand new engine that generates energy just by sitting beneath the clear starry heavens.

    For those who search for Stirling engines on the web, you may instantly discover a load of toys and interest kits for a tool that runs seemingly by magic. It is a unusually easy machine, often configured with a piston and a flywheel, that burns no gasoline, is self-contained, and will be set in movement just by warming it with a mug of sizzling water or, paradoxically, cooling it with a block of ice and giving the wheel a light-weight push to get it going. As long as the gentle warmth or chilly supply is current, it would run.

    It was invented in 1816 by Reverend Dr. Robert Stirling, a Scottish clergyman and engineer, as an alternative choice to steam engines, which, in these days, tended to get a bit explody. His Stirling engine was a lot safer as a result of it labored on a special precept than steam. As an alternative of counting on the growth of high-pressure steam, the Stirling engine is a closed system with a working fuel, often air, that generates energy by having one a part of the engine cycle comparatively hotter than one other half. Because the fuel strikes between the cold and warm areas, it strikes a piston, which strikes the wheel.

    Stirling

    The intelligent bit is the temperature differential. Steam engines and inner combustion engines (certainly, most thermal engines) want a really giant hole in temperature between the new engine and the colder exterior world to generate energy. Consider it as being one thing like a waterfall. The taller the falls the additional the water drops and the tougher it hits when it reaches the underside. For this reason you don’t bathe beneath Niagara Falls except you need a deadly pummeling.

    The Stirling engine additionally wants the temperature gradient to work, however its design implies that this may be a lot decrease, so it may run by setting it on a pleasant cup of tea. That is as a result of it may exploit very small temperature variations with nice effectivity. It is also very quiet, self-contained, and has few parts. For this reason, although the know-how didn’t compete with later steam engines and inner combustion engines, today it is used for cryocooler methods, auxiliary submarine propulsion, warmth recycling, and radioisotopic energy methods for spacecraft.

    Now, UC Davis is taking the Stirling engine a step past through the use of it to generate energy by setting it exterior after darkish.

    For those who’ve ever gone for a stroll after the Solar goes down in a dry area with clear skies, like a excessive desert, you are more likely to uncover that it’s best to have introduced a jacket as a result of, although the bottom is heat to the contact, the air is freezing.

    That is as a result of with none water vapor within the air, there’s not a lot between the bottom and outer area to maintain the warmth that is amassed throughout the day from radiating away – particularly within the 8 to 13 µm vary of the sunshine spectrum. And because the temperature of area is about -270 °C (-454 °F) issues can undoubtedly get chilly.

    It additionally means that there is a warmth gradient for the Stirling engine to work off of.

    What the engineering workforce did was equip the engine with a sheet of specifically designed materials to insulate between the nice and cozy floor and the chilly air. Utilizing an undisclosed paint, they made the sheet radiate warmth into area, leading to a sizzling reservoir beneath and a chilly reservoir above with a variant in extra of 10 °C (18 °F) in most months.

    The upshot is that this association allowed the engine to supply 400 milliwatts of energy per sq. meter, or sufficient to run a small fan that might shift sufficient air to flow into carbon dioxide in a greenhouse.

    Certainly, the workforce says that operating air ventilators is one software for the provisionally patented, low-power system, although it’d discover different makes use of for comparable low-demand duties that work greatest with out exterior energy and minimal supervision.

    The analysis was printed in Science Advances.
